About this report

Kappa Optronics GmbH is a German company at the forefront of advanced optronics and imaging systems for defence and aerospace. Over four decades, it has evolved from a niche industrial camera maker into a key European provider of rugged vision systems for military vehicles, aircraft, and even space platforms.

Its products – from all-weather driver cameras for armored vehicles to high-performance cockpit and UAV sensors – enhance operational effectiveness and safety in some of the most demanding environments. This strategic-technological analysis examines how Kappa’s capabilities contribute to Europe’s defence autonomy and NATO’s multi-domain interoperability.
